President Obama has once again decided to turn to the Internet to reach his people, only this time the White House is using the online approach to run a Q&A experiment that will go live on the White House’s official website tomorrow.

The idea, as explained by President Obama, is to open up the White House to Americans as much as possible so that people know what’s going on at all times. And in today’s economic turmoil it’s only natural citizens feel worried, have increased fear for the uncertain and are particularly keen on knowing how the world’s strongest economic power will go about putting things back on track.

Using the Web to bring everyone together is the main focus in this experiment. Obama is inviting everyone to go into whitehouse.gov under the feature ‘Open for Questions’ and submit questions about the economy or vote on other people’s submissions.

So far, 14,450 people have submitted 17,419 questions and casted 538,210 votes (these numbers keep changing by the second).

How will the White House determine which is the most important submission(s) out of all?  The Google Moderator: a tool that helps groups determine which questions should be asked at all hands meetings, conferences and Q&A sessions will be the indicator of the most relevant questions President Obama will be discussing during the live online session from Town Hall tomorrow.

The top question so far is: “As a student, who like so many others works full time and attends school full time, only to break even at the end of the month. What is the government doing to make higher education more affordable for lower and middle class families?”
